Tshegofatso Seoka

Education: Bachelor's in Technology: Fine and Applied Arts (2013-2014), Master's in Technology: Fine and Applied Arts (2017-2019)
Experience: Events and Education Officer at Unisa Art Gallery (2021 - present); Managing Director at MS Simone Art (2020 - present); art and design lecturer at British International College (2018-2019); educational assistant at Oliewenhuis Art Museum (2016-2018)
Tshegofatso Seoka, a SA Master's graduate in Fine and Applied Arts, is deeply influenced by African aesthetics, Afro-futurism and art theory. Seoka, a project manager, successfully curated exhibitions like Ms. Simone at the Turbine Art Fair and served as a public art facilitator for the US Embassy. Acknowledged as one of the M&G Young South Africans in 2022, Seoka envisions an African Renaissance in arts and academia, with a focus on decolonisation and queer theory.
